Saturday, April 13, 2013
@ 8 pm
Mississauga's own internationally renowned, Jennifer Tung, soprano and piano, performs a program of "Musical Nonsense" with her friends and colleagues. Angela Fusco returns narrating her favourite excerpts from Lewis Carroll. Also included are projected images of Lewis Carroll photographs and a display of award winning digital photographs by a young Mississauga teenage photographer, Rachel Scrivo.

Come and enjoy these Saturday Evening Concerts in a hall that is linked with nature, open and welcoming to all. This Great Hall was designed around a central metaphor of a clearing in the forest. Tree-like columns are arranged around a large, circular Canadian cherry wood floor and the building is surrounded by native trees that can be seen through the large windows. The hall is oriented to take advantage of passive solar energy, and the well-insulated building uses only energy-efficient mechanical and electrical equipment. The landscaping around the site is done largely with native trees, shrubs and flowers. This has created a micro-climate that helps with the energy efficiency of the building, protecting it in the winter and cooling it in the summer.

Saturday, January 19, 2013 @ 8 pm
Happy Birthday Edgar Allen Poe and Erica Goodman! With a performance of the Poe's "The Raven" with music by Alexina Louie, "Conte Fantastique” (The Mask of the Red Death also by Poe) music by Andre Caplet, Beethoven's String Quartet Op 131 # 14 and Chaconne by Henry Purcell. Musicians performing are: Erica Goodman, harp and the Mississauga Symphony principal string players with narrator, Angela Fusco.
